"Diagnostic System Host - wdi.dll" Service on Windows 7
What is "Diagnostic System Host" in my Windows 7 service list? And how is "Diagnostic System Host" service related to wdi.dll?

"The Diagnostic System Host is used by the Diagnostic Policy Service to host diagnostics that need to run in a Local System context. If this service is stopped, any diagnostics that depend on it will no longer function."
"Diagnostic System Host" service is provided by wdi.dll DLL file.
Detailed information on "Diagnostic System Host" service:
Service name: WdiSystemHost Display name: Diagnostic System Host Execution command: C:\Windows\System32\svchost.exe -k LocalService Start type: Manual Service status: Stopped Dependencies: None
"Diagnostic System Host" service is provided by a DLL file called: wdi.dll:
Name: wdi.dll Location: C:\Windows\System32\wdi.dll Description: Windows Diagnostic Infrastructure File version: 6.1.7600.16385 Size: 74.5 KB (76,288 bytes) Modified: Monday, July 13, 2009, 9:16:18 PM
Disabling "Diagnostic System Host" service should not cause any issues when running Windows 7 system.
